Going to go look at a used TH400. Any tips I should know about when looking at a used transmission that is out of the vehicle? I don't want to take it apart (I'll take a look inside the pan, but that's about the extent of it), and I am going to be rebuilding it soon in the future, so worn out soft parts don't really matter.

All I can think of now is check if the input shaft moves freely, make sure the case isn't cracked, make sure there aren't BIG metal shavings in the pan, and all bolt threads are intact. I am going to be paying special attention to the cooler line threads.
